How to conjugate reincorporar in Imperative Negative in Spanish

reincorporar
to reincorporate
regular verb

Reincorporar means to rejoin or bring back into a group, organization, or activity. It is used when referring to the act of returning or reintegrating someone or something.

How to conjugate reincorporar in Imperative Negative

El Imperativo Negativo - used to give orders and commands, telling someone not to do something
